Democrats Grill Fossil Fuel Executives About Price-Gouging
Home Democrats slammed oil and gasoline business executives throughout a listening to on Wednesday, accusing them of profiteering amid Russia’s ...
Home Democrats slammed oil and gasoline business executives throughout a listening to on Wednesday, accusing them of profiteering amid Russia’s ...